Comprehending Parrot Species
Parrots belong to the order Psittaciformes, which encompasses around 393 species divided into 3 households: Psittacidae (real parrots), Cacatuidae (cockatoos), and Strigopidae (New Zealand parrots). Each types is distinct, with its own set of characteristics, natural environments, and care requirements.

Lovebirds (Genus Agapornis)
Lovebirds are small, social birds initially from Africa. They are known for their caring behaviors and strong pair bonds. Adult lovebirds typically reach a size of 5 to 7 inches and have a life-span of 10 to 15 years. These birds can be trained to perform techniques and are known for their spirited nature.
2. Macaws (Family: Psittacidae)

3. African Grey Parrots
Renowned for their exceptional mimicry and smart behavior, African Grey Parrots are medium-sized birds with a credibility for being outstanding talkers. Their average size is around 12-14 inches, and they can live for over 40 years. They prosper on mental stimulation and social interaction.
4. Cockatoos (Family: Cacatuidae)
Cockatoos are characterized by their crests and affectionate nature. They are known for their social behaviors and can be extremely requiring of attention. Popular species include the Umbrella Cockatoo and Moluccan Cockatoo. Cockatoos are normally bigger, varying from 12 to 24 inches and have a life expectancy of 20 to 70 years, depending upon the species.
5. Parakeets
Parakeets, particularly the English Budgerigar, are popular animal birds that get along and relatively easy to take care of. They are small, usually measuring between 7 to 8 inches long, and live for about 5 to 10 years. Their friendly nature makes them excellent buddies for households and people.

Not all parrot types appropriate as animals. Some require more attention and care than others. Consider your lifestyle and experience with birds before selecting a species.
Q2: How long do parrots live?
Parrot life-spans differ by species. Budgerigars live 5-10 years, while African Grey Parrots can live 40-60 years. Careful factor to consider of their life-span is essential for Graupapagei In Not] possible owners.

Q4: Are parrots unpleasant?
Yes, parrots can be messy eaters. Routine cleaning of their cages and surrounding areas is needed to maintain hygiene.
Q5: What should I feed my parrot?
A healthy diet plan consists of top quality pellets, fresh fruits, and vegetables. Avoid feeding them avocado, chocolate, and other foods damaging to birds.
